The cost of energy delivered to residences by electrical transmission varies from $0.070/kWh to $0.258/kWh throughout the United States; $0.110/kWh is the average value. (a) At this average price, calculate the cost of leaving a 10-W porch light on for two weeks while you are on vacation

Answer:

The cost of leaving a 10-W porch light on for two weeks while you are on vacation is $0.37

Explanation:

Given:

the average cost of energy delivered = $0.110/kWh

⇒ To calculate the cost of leaving a 10-W porch light on for two weeks while you are on vacation;

  • convert 10 W to kilowatt (kW)
  • convert two weeks to hour (h)

⇒convert 10 W to kilowatt (kW) = (10/1000) = 0.01 kW

⇒convert two weeks to hour (h) [tex]= 2 (weeks).\frac{7 days}{1(week)}.\frac{24(hours)}{1(day)} = 336 h[/tex]

Energy rate (kWh) = 0.01*336 = 3.36 kWh

Energy cost = (3.36 kWh)*($0.110/kWh)

Energy cost = $0.37

Therefore,  the cost of leaving a 10-W porch light on for two weeks while you are on vacation is $0.37
